Three CS Graduate Students Receive Doctoral Hoods


Friday, May 9, 2008, three Computer Science graduate students received their doctoral hoods. The Doctoral Hooding Ceremony took place in the Stude Concert Hall at the Shepard School of Music.

The CS graduate students that received their doctoral hoods were:

Shu Du
Dissertation: Using Routing Information to Improve MAC Performance
 in Multi-Hop Wireless Networks

Thesis Director and Hooding Faculty: David Johnson

Ajay Gulati
Dissertation: Performance Virtualization and QoS in Shared Storage Systems
Thesis Director and Hooding Faculty: Peter Varman

Gabriel Marin
Dissertation: Application Insight Through Performance Modeling
Thesis Director and Hooding Faculty: John Mellor-Crummey

Keith Cooper served as the mace bearer, and as the hooding faculty for ECE graduate student, Paul Willmann.
